Pediatric patients with asthma may have a higher prevalence of eosinophilic esophagitis (EoE) than previously estimated, according to research reported by Medical Xpress on July 31, 2026. The findings suggest a significant overlap between these two inflammatory conditions, indicating that children with asthma are a high-risk group for developing the chronic immune-mediated disease that affects the esophagus.
Eosinophilic esophagitis is characterized by the accumulation of eosinophils—a type of white blood cell—in the lining of the esophagus. This inflammatory response can lead to difficulty swallowing, food impactions, and the narrowing of the esophageal tube. According to the report, the association with asthma points to a shared underlying allergic or inflammatory pathway, often referred to as the “atopic march.”
The research indicates that the prevalence of EoE in children with asthma exceeds the rates found in the general pediatric population. This suggests that clinicians managing pediatric asthma should maintain a higher index of suspicion for esophageal symptoms, as the conditions frequently co-occur.
The Link Between Asthma and Eosinophilic Esophagitis
Asthma and EoE are both Type 2 inflammatory diseases. According to Medical Xpress, this shared biological mechanism involves the overactivation of the immune system in response to environmental triggers or allergens. In asthma, this inflammation occurs in the airways; in EoE, it targets the gastrointestinal tract.
The study highlights that when a child is diagnosed with asthma, the likelihood of them also experiencing esophageal eosinophilia increases. This co-morbidity can complicate the clinical picture, as some symptoms of EoE, such as coughing or shortness of breath caused by reflux or food impaction, can be mistaken for asthma exacerbations.
Clinical Implications for Pediatric Diagnosis
The reported increase in prevalence suggests a need for more integrated screening. Because EoE often develops gradually, children may adapt their eating habits to avoid discomfort, which can mask the severity of the condition from parents and providers.
Common indicators that may prompt further investigation in asthmatic children include:
- Difficulty swallowing (dysphagia)
- Avoidance of certain “difficult” textures, such as dry meats or breads
- Frequent food impactions requiring medical intervention
- Persistent heartburn or vomiting in older children
Diagnosis typically requires an upper endoscopy and biopsy to confirm the presence of eosinophils in the esophageal tissue, as reported in the medical literature cited by Medical Xpress.
Impact on Long-Term Pediatric Health
Undiagnosed or untreated EoE can lead to permanent remodeling of the esophagus. According to the report, chronic inflammation can cause fibrosis, resulting in strictures or narrowings that make swallowing permanently difficult regardless of whether the inflammation is controlled.
The research suggests that early identification in the asthma population could prevent these long-term structural changes. By recognizing the higher prevalence in these patients, healthcare providers can implement dietary modifications or pharmacological treatments, such as topical corticosteroids, more rapidly.
The study emphasizes that while asthma management is critical for respiratory health, the systemic nature of allergic inflammation means that the esophagus must be considered as a potential site of disease in these pediatric patients.
